Process of Glasses from Donation to person receiving glasses on a mission trip to Honduras.
Feb 28, 2020 11:30 AM
The team will describe the process that a pair of glasses follows from time of donation until the person receives them. The Tomball Lions Club provides the glasses to the Conroe Noon Lions Club to be processed and made ready for any mission trips. The Conroe Noon Lions Club under the direction of Tim Cox provided 585 pairs of glasses to Christy Lieder of the Salem Lutheran Church Mission Team. She took all of the glasses on a mission trip to San Juan de Opoa, Copan, Honduras to help the community there with new glasses for the residences. |

Larry Smith MD2-S2 Chair-Leader Dogs PGM - Blind-His assistant Bentley, a 7-year old German Shepherd
Mar 13, 2020 11:30 AM
Lion Larry Smith, District 2-S2 Chairman of Leader Dogs for the Blind, and his assistant Bentley, a 7-year old German Shepherd that helps Larry to demonstrate Leader Dogs for the Blind. Larry's presentation will include: details of the renovated Leader Dog facility in Rochester Hills, Michigan; raising a Leader Dog from conception of a new litter to retirement of a loyal friend; and what these magnificent dogs are able to do for a blind person. Larry will address the cost of raising a Leader Dog, the dog breeds that are used, and how a person can qualify to be come a Leader Dog Client. For the past 5-years, he has served as Chair of the Leader Dog For The Blind Chairmanship. |
